A SET OF FOUR GEORGE III SILVER SAUCE-TUREENS AND COVERS FROM THE SPEAKER SMITH SERVICE
MARK OF AUGUSTINE LE SAGE, LONDON, 1774
A SET OF FOUR GEORGE III SILVER SAUCE-TUREENS AND COVERS FROM THE SPEAKER SMITH SERVICE MARK OF AUGUSTINE LE SAGE, LONDON, 1774 Each oval bombé and on four rocaille capped scroll feet, with ovolo cast borders and handles, the detachable cover with similar handle, engraved on one side with the Royal arms and initials 'AR' and on the other with a crest, marked underneath and inside cover 8 3/8 in. (21.5 cm.) wide over handles 84 oz. 10 dwt. (2,628 gr.) The arms are those of Queen Anne (r. 1702-1714). The crest is that of Smith as borne by John Smith (1655-1723).
